How it works

The Palm Beach County Public Defender's Office operates as a critical component of the local court system. The public defender provides free or reduced-cost defense services for those who qualify as individuals who cannot afford a private attorney. The defender's office employs attorneys and staff to represent clients from investigation to acquittal or conviction. The office is responsible for safeguarding clients' rights, investigating facts of the cases, resolving disputes, and challenging prosecution witnesses. What do public defenders do?

Public defenders handle cases involving everything from felony to misdemeanor charges. Their primary task is to advocate for clients, ensuring they comprehend the court process and their individual rights. In cases of plea bargaining, they may advise clients on negotiating the most advantageous agreement.

How are public defenders selected?

The Public Defender's Office employs a team of experienced attorneys and staff, who are investigated, interviewed, and selected based on professional qualifications and experience. Attorneys must be licensed to practice law in the state of Florida.

What are the challenges faced by public defenders?

Budget constraints and rising case loads are several of the most notable challenges public defenders encounter. Staff time is scarce, forcing public defenders to allocate their resources judiciously to juggle hundreds of active caseloads.

Can anyone get a public defender?

To qualify, a person must demonstrate financial inability to hire a private attorney. This includes being under a certain income threshold and assets, and having no means to pay for an attorney privately.

What happens when a public defender has a conflict?

If there is a conflict of interest or a potential conflict of interest, public defenders refer the client to another available attorney from the public defender's office, according to protocol, to prevent even the appearance of impropriety.
